From d736ecf6e6172053c73c1357ee7b6db4e31a9099 Mon Sep 17 00:00:00 2001 From: Danny Robson Date: Mon, 1 Feb 2021 09:43:56 +1000 Subject: [PATCH] region: add a free function region-region `intersects` --- region.hpp |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/region.hpp b/region.hpp index eec878de..8e318ba5 100644 --- a/region.hpp +++ b/region.hpp @@ -296,6 +296,16 @@ namespace cruft { /////////////////////////////////////////////////////////////////////////// + template + bool + intersects ( + cruft::region const &a, + cruft::region const &b + ) { + return a.intersects (b); + } + + /// returns true if the supplied point lies within the supplied region /// inclusive of borders. template